Barco - Senior Lead Development Engineer - MEAN Stack
5 hours ago
Job Description :
We are seeking an experienced Senior Lead Development Engineer - MEAN Stack to lead the architecture, design, and development of scalable web applications. The ideal candidate will bring deep expertise in MongoDB, , Angular, and , with proven leadership in guiding teams, optimizing performance, and delivering enterprise-grade solutions. This role requires a hands-on technologist who can balance technical execution, team mentorship, and solution design to ensure successful delivery of complex projects.
Key Responsibilities :
- Lead the end-to-end development lifecycle of web applications using the MEAN stack.
- Architect scalable, secure, and high-performing solutions aligned with business requirements.
- Drive technical design discussions, define coding standards, and enforce best practices.
- Collaborate with product managers, UX/UI designers, and cross-functional teams to deliver high-quality features.
- Mentor and guide a team of developers, fostering continuous learning and growth.
- Ensure test-driven development (TDD), continuous integration, and deployment (CI/CD) practices.
- Optimize performance of front-end (Angular) and back-end ) applications.
- Manage API design, integration, and third-party service consumption.
- Oversee database design, optimization, and performance tuning in MongoDB.
- Conduct regular code reviews, technical audits, and debugging to maintain high-quality
standards.
- Stay updated with emerging technologies and frameworks, proposing adoption where beneficial.
Required Skills & Experience :
- 10 years of software development experience, with at least 3 years in a senior/lead
capacity.
- Strong expertise in MEAN stack (MongoDB, , Angular, ).
- Hands-on experience in designing RESTful APIs, microservices, and event-driven architectures.
- Proficiency in JavaScript/TypeScript and deep understanding of asynchronous programming.
- Strong knowledge of HTML5, CSS3, responsive design, and modern UI frameworks.
- Experience in MongoDB data modeling, aggregation, indexing, and optimization.
- Familiarity with DevOps practices, containerization (Docker), and cloud platforms (AWS/Azure/GCP).
- Proven ability to deliver large-scale enterprise applications with a focus on performance,
scalability, and security.
- Excellent problem-solving, analytical thinking, and debugging skills.
- Strong leadership, communication, and stakeholder management capabilities.
Preferred Qualifications :
- Bachelors or Masters degree in Computer Science, IT, or related field.
- Experience with Agile/Scrum methodologies and tools like JIRA, Git, and Jenkins.
- Knowledge of GraphQL, Redis, Kafka, or RabbitMQ.
- Exposure to CI/CD pipelines and automated testing frameworks (Jasmine, Karma, Mocha, Jest).
- Contributions to open-source projects or prior experience building SaaS-based platforms.
-
Barco - Software Engineer - MEAN Stack
3 weeks ago
Noida, Uttar Pradesh, India BARCO Full timeAbout The RoleAs Senior Lead Development Engineer MEAN you will :- Collaborate with Developers, Product Owners, System Architects, System validation across different locations to design and implement quality product increments.- Lead and contribute on design, development of functional and nonfunctional components for high quality product software increment.-...
-
Noida, Uttar Pradesh, India BARCO Full timeAbout the Role :As Principal Development Engineer - MEAN you will :- Collaborate with Developers, Product Owners, System Architects, System validation across different locations to design and implement quality product increments.- Lead and contribute on development, architecture and design of functional and nonfunctional components for high quality product...
-
Lead Software Development Engineer
3 weeks ago
Noida, Uttar Pradesh, India Barco Full timeJob DescriptionLead Software Development EngineerAbout BarcoBarco designs technology that makes everyday life a little better. Seeing beyond the image, we develop sight, sound, and share solutions to help you work together, share insights, and wow audiences. Our focus is on three core markets: Enterprise (from meeting and control rooms to corporate spaces),...
-
Sr Lead Development Engineer
4 days ago
Noida, Uttar Pradesh, India Barco Full time ₹ 8,00,000 - ₹ 24,00,000 per yearSr Lead Development Engineer – Media Platform for Barco Control Rooms @Barco NoidaAbout BarcoBarco designs technology to enable bright outcomes around the world. Seeing beyond the image, we develop visualization and collaboration solutions to help you work together, share insights, and wow audiences. Our focus is on three core markets: Enterprise (from...
-
Lead Development Engineer
3 weeks ago
Noida, Uttar Pradesh, India Barco Full timeJob DescriptionLead Development Engineer Operating System for Barco Control Rooms @Barco NoidaAbout BarcoBarco designs technology to enable bright outcomes around the world. Seeing beyond the image, we develop visualization and collaboration solutions to help you work together, share insights, and wow audiences. Our focus is on three core markets: Enterprise...
-
Sr. Lead Software Development Engineer
2 weeks ago
Noida, Uttar Pradesh, India Barco Full timeSr Lead Development Engineer - Python Automation for Barco Control Rooms Barco NOIDA About Barco Barco designs technology to enable bright outcomes around the world Seeing beyond the image we develop visualization and collaboration solutions to help you work together share insights and wow audiences Our focus is on three core markets Enterprise ...
-
Sr. Lead Software Development Engineer
2 weeks ago
Noida, Uttar Pradesh, India Barco Full time ₹ 1,04,000 - ₹ 1,30,878 per yearSr. Lead Development Engineer - Python Automation for Barco Control Rooms @ Barco NOIDAAbout Barco Barco designs technology to enable bright outcomes around the world. Seeing beyond the image, we develop visualization and collaboration solutions to help you work together, share insights, and wow audiences. Our focus is on three core markets: Enterprise (from...
-
Barco - System Engineer - Server Storage
3 weeks ago
Noida, Uttar Pradesh, India BARCO Full timeFunction- IT Infrastructure Server & Storage, Cloud engineer.Responsibilities :Role and Responsibilities :- You will be part of the Infrastructure & Operations team that is responsible for ensuring the availability of our IT systems.- Follow up world wide data centers, servers, storage, backup and disaster recovery, as wel as performing disaster recovery...
-
Noida, Uttar Pradesh, India BARCO Full timeFunction : As our API Integration Developer, you are a key contributor within Barcos API Software Development Lifecycle. You implement our integration business requirements into state-of-the-art APIs and/or integrations. Were looking for a medior-level professional with a proactive mindset and solid technical experience. Together with our highly motivated...
-
Noida, Uttar Pradesh, India BARCO Full timeABOUT THE ROLE :Design scalable microservices for authentication and authorization workflows following OAuth2.0 standards(openID/SAML).Should be able to understand business requirements and translate them to resilient data model architectureMUST HAVE SKILLS :- Experience running .NET Core on Linux and/or in Docker- Strong application security notions and...